Namaskaar All,
This is an extract from Ray Douglas's book Palmistry and the inner self.
"Finally, the ring of Solomon is the sign that most palmist would give their eye-teeth to wear on their own hands (and ofcourse, some do possess it). It signifies an ultimate store of occult knowledge becoming available to its owner. Like so many other unusual signs, this is a splendid thing to have, but not at all something to covet. It symbolizes the knowledge and the wisdom of King Solomon himself, and by traditon that biblical King is said to have reached the heights of attainment, while still within the spheree of materiality (much like our Raja Janak-vivek). But, ofcourse, even the height of abstract materiality is still represented by the mount of Saturn - it is still goverened by mortality and death.

On the hand, the ring of Solomon has the effect of closing off the index finger, as though preventing the flow of influences through the soul. It is rather like a dam, holding back an enormous amount of energy that should be cycling freely. that energy can be put to work for good or ill, but its retention is really not contributing to the smooth running of the universe. It crystallizes or solidifies something that should be fluid, mobile and developing. In a lighter vein, it is said toenable its wearer to converse with the animals. But, converse or not, the saintly individual can still be brought to destruction by the teeth of a crocodile. Similarly, the man or woman intoxicated by the occult can unsuspectingly forgo the possibility of true spiritual development, of actually trancending the earthly power symboloized by Satrun, the grim reaper.'

I think this is what Rahul ji has in mind when he initiated discussion on this topic.
Indeed many a people get intoxicated by the power that occult study and practice brings with it.
It is easy to get Siddhi but very difficult to digest and hold it.
